Overview
The Skills Bootcamps Operations Manager will be responsible for leading day-to-day operations of our Skills Bootcamp Programme. This role ensures delivery is efficient, compliant and aligned with strategic goals and funding requirements. The postholder will work closely with delivery partners, internal teams and stakeholders to ensure learners and employers benefit from a high-quality, responsive and impactful programme.
Responsibilities
* Lead day-to-day operations of the Skills Bootcamp Programme.
* Oversee performance monitoring, contract compliance, and operational planning.
* Support continuous improvement, contribute to evaluation and reporting, and help shape the future direction of the programme.
* Support coordination with delivery partners and internal teams; manage relationships and problem-solve in a fast-paced delivery environment.
What we’re looking for
* Proven experience in operational management, ideally in education, skills or employment sectors
* Strong project delivery skills across multiple stakeholders
* Excellent communication, problem-solving, and organisational abilities
* Familiarity with government-funded programmes (e.g. Skills Bootcamps, apprenticeships) is a plus

About us
We are a not-for-profit independent company, established in November 2011. We evolved from Berkshire Local Enterprise Partnership (LEP) into a forward-thinking organisation that supports economic growth and partners with local authorities, businesses and educational establishments.
